Understanding Brain Inflammation
Brain inflammation, or neuroinflammation, refers to the activation of immune responses in the brain, which can be caused by a variety of factors including infection, injury, and autoimmune diseases. Chronic neuroinflammation is associated with the progression of neurodegenerative diseases, suggesting that managing inflammation is key to preventing or slowing disease progression. The process involves the release of pro-inflammatory cytokines and the activation of immune cells within the brain, leading to oxidative stress and neuronal damage.

Vitamin D: The Anti-Inflammatory Vitamin
Vitamin D is a fat-soluble vitamin that plays a critical role in bone health and immune function. Research has shown that Vitamin D also has potent anti-inflammatory effects, which can be beneficial in reducing neuroinflammation. It achieves this through several mechanisms, including the regulation of cytokine production and the inhibition of immune cell activation. Moreover, Vitamin D has been shown to have neuroprotective effects, potentially preventing neuronal damage caused by inflammation.

Omega-3 Fatty Acids and Antioxidants
Omega-3 fatty acids, particularly EPA and DHA found in fatty fish, have been shown to have anti-inflammatory effects. They work by reducing the production of pro-inflammatory eicosanoids and cytokines, thus helping to alleviate inflammation. Antioxidants, such as vitamins C and E, also play a crucial role in reducing oxidative stress, a key component of neuroinflammation. By neutralizing free radicals, antioxidants can help protect neurons from damage caused by inflammation.
Dietary Patterns and Brain Health
The relationship between diet and brain health is complex, but evidence suggests that certain dietary patterns can significantly influence the risk of cognitive decline and neurodegenerative diseases. The MIND diet, a hybrid of the Mediterranean and DASH diets, has been specifically designed to promote brain health. It emphasizes the consumption of foods that are rich in antioxidants, omega-3 fatty acids, and other nutrients that support cognitive function and reduce inflammation.

Lifestyle Modifications
Lifestyle factors, including physical activity, sleep, and stress management, also play a significant role in reducing inflammation. Regular exercise has anti-inflammatory effects, improves cognitive function, and enhances the clearance of toxins from the brain. Adequate sleep is essential for brain health, as it allows for the clearance of beta-amyloid plaques, a hallmark of Alzheimer’s disease, and helps regulate inflammatory processes. Stress management techniques, such as meditation and yoga, can reduce cortisol levels, thereby lowering inflammation.

What are the most effective vitamins for reducing brain inflammation?
Several vitamins have been shown to have anti-inflammatory properties and can help reduce brain inflammation. Vitamin D, for example, plays a crucial role in regulating the immune system and has been shown to have anti-inflammatory effects. Vitamin B6, on the other hand, helps to regulate homocysteine levels, which can contribute to brain inflammation if elevated. Other vitamins, such as vitamin C and vitamin E, have antioxidant properties that can help to neutralize free radicals and reduce oxidative stress, a key contributor to brain inflammation.
In addition to these vitamins, other nutrients like omega-3 fatty acids, magnesium, and curcumin (a polyphenol found in turmeric) have also been shown to have potent anti-inflammatory effects. Omega-3 fatty acids, in particular, have been found to reduce inflammation in the brain by promoting the production of anti-inflammatory chemicals. Magnesium, an essential mineral, helps to regulate the immune system and can reduce the production of pro-inflammatory chemicals. How does vitamin D deficiency contribute to brain inflammation?
Vitamin D deficiency has been linked to an increased risk of brain inflammation and neurodegenerative diseases. Vitamin D plays a crucial role in regulating the immune system and has anti-inflammatory properties that can help to reduce brain inflammation. When vitamin D levels are low, the immune system can become overactive, leading to the production of pro-inflammatory chemicals that can damage brain tissue. Vitamin D deficiency has also been linked to an increased risk of depression, anxiety, and other neurological disorders.
The relationship between vitamin D deficiency and brain inflammation is complex, and research suggests that vitamin D plays a key role in regulating the immune system and reducing inflammation. Vitamin D deficiency can lead to changes in the expression of genes involved in inflammation, making it more likely for the immune system to become overactive and produce pro-inflammatory chemicals. By maintaining adequate vitamin D levels, individuals can help to reduce their risk of brain inflammation and promote overall brain health. This can involve spending time outdoors, taking vitamin D supplements, and consuming vitamin D-rich foods like fatty fish, egg yolks, and fortified dairy products.
